About 146 Barnes Ave
How much is 146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T worth?
The TopHap Estimate for 146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T is $1,324,111 as of Jul 14, 2026. The likely range is $1,233,311 to $1,414,911. The estimate is modelled from recorded sales, assessments and the property's own characteristics — it is not an appraisal.
When did 146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T last sell?
146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T last sold on Sep 28, 2020 for $805,000, according to the county's recorded deed.
How big is 146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T?
146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T has 4 bedrooms, 3.5 bathrooms, 2,208 square feet of living space and a 5.00-acre lot.
When was 146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T built?
146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T was built in 1993, making it 33 years old. It is a contemporary home. The building has 1 story.
What schools serve 146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T?
146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T is assigned to Ottauquechee School (elementary), rated B+; Hartford Memorial Middle School (middle), rated B-; Hartford High School (high), rated B+. All sit in Hartford School District. Attendance boundaries change — confirm with the district before relying on an assignment.
How does 146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T compare to other homes in White River Junction 05001?
Among the 2,993 homes in White River Junction 05001, it is worth more than almost all of them ($1,324,111 against a typical $404,900), its price per square foot is higher than almost all of them ($600 against a typical $294), it is bigger than 88% of them (2,208 ft² against a typical 1,316 ft²), its lot is bigger than 82% of them (5 ac against a typical 0.7 ac) and it is newer than 76% of them (1993 against a typical 1981). Measured against all of Windsor County, it is worth more than 96% of homes there. These shares are recounted nightly from the full county assessor record for each area, not from active listings.
What are the property taxes on 146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T?
The 2025 property tax bill for 146 Barnes Ave, White River Junction, VT was $15,901. The county assessed it at $1,334,400.
